hi everyone, im sam.. and totally NEW to photoshop and a little stressed right now.... looming deadline
i have to cut out this girl in this image (clean edges) and be able to save her as just an image alone to use in a invitation i am creating in photoshop for a local charity group....
can anyone advise or help me out with my dilema?

The way I would do it, is use the pen tool to make the girl a selection..Then, ctrl j, will jump her to the next layer..
Save as a psd and insert in the invitation.. _________________ and the wisdom to know the difference... |
